It's happened again, my incredible capacity to make a complete fool of myself.
The kids swimming lessons were cancelled on Wednesday - the teacher has broken her elbow in a karate accident (no, really) - and being a wonderful father (that's my own description, Mrs Canavan's might differ slightly), I decided I'd take them swimming anyway to a different pool.
The lessons they have are at a massive house in a posh area of town, a house so big it has a separate annexe where there is a pool.
Each Wednesday we trek there at half past five and I genuinely think it is the most depressing half-hour of the week, and not just because of the stress and hassle of getting them showered afterwards ("Wilf, for the love of God will you stay still while I'm rubbing shampoo in your hair" 'Argh, it's gone in my eye' "That's because you moved when I was rubbing it in... Mary for god's sake how many times have I told you to wash your conditioner out? Why's your hair bobble in the plug? Wilf, will you stop aiming that shower at me, my trousers are wet through" Then I have a cardiac arrest and fall over).
No, it's depressing because of the huge luxurious house, a house I know I will never be able to own short of winning the lottery or perhaps writing a pop song that becomes a global hit (the latter is still a possibility, I wrote a belter last week called 'If You Leave Me, Please Don't Take The Washing Machine As Well').
